Job Description:
The Child Protective Investigator Supervisor is a crucial role
within the social services sector of the government, tasked with
overseeing and guiding a team of child protective investigators to
ensure the safety and well-being of children in potentially harmful
situations. The supervisor ensures that all investigations are
conducted effectively, respecting the legal and procedural
frameworks, and promotes the health and welfare of children and
families. Supervise and review the work of child protective
investigators to ensure thorough and unbiased investigations.
Coordinate training sessions for investigators on current laws,
investigative techniques, and child welfare policies. Manage case
flow and ensure compliance with state and federal laws. Develop and
implement strategies to improve investigation processes and overall
team effectiveness. Provide crisis intervention in cases of severe
abuse or neglect. Maintain accurate records and prepare detailed
reports on investigation outcomes. Coordinate with law enforcement,
schools, medical professionals, and other relevant entities during
investigations. Monitor and evaluate staff performance, providing
feedback and developmental support as needed. Strong leadership and
